Stevenson dealt to Blades

Forward Blake Stevenson (88GP, 18G, 16A with Tri-City) has been traded to the Saskatoon Blades by the Americans for a conditional fifth-round pick at the 2023 WHL Draft. The pick is conditional on Stevenson beginning the 2021-22 season with the Blades.

Thompson reassigned to Silver Knights

Goaltender Logan Thompson (122GP, 63-41-10, 3.26GAA, .905sv% with Brandon ’14-’18) has been reassigned by the Vegas Golden Knights to the Henderson Silver Knights. Thompson did not see any game action with the Golden Knights before being returned to the Silver Knights. He is 3-0-0 in three appearances with the Silver Knights and has a 1.67 goals-against average and .940 save percentage.

Jacobs joins HC Kosice

Forward Colin Jacobs (252GP, 69G, 73A with Seattle and Prince George ’08-’13) has joined HC Kosice until the end of the season in Slovakia. Following a season split between the Utah Grizzlies (5GP, 1G, 0A) and HK Poprad (Slovakia) (24GP, 4G, 11A) Jacobs did not have a deal in place for this season until he joined HC Kosice. Jacobs was a fourth round draft pick of the Buffalo Sabres in 2011.
